  MICROSOFT PROJECT 2010 - Microsoft Project Server 2010 for Administrators – Planning & Implementing Project Server  
  Microsoft Project Server 2010 – Configuration and Administration Training Course

What You will Learn?
  • The exam objectives and requirement for Microsoft TS: 70 – 177 Microsoft Project Server 2010, Configuring Certification examination
  • Understand the Role of Project Manager
  • Understand Project Server terminology and core system components
  • Describe the project communication life cycle used with Project Server
  • Understand the administration interface in Project Web App
  • Create a Project Server login account in Project Professional 2010
  • Configure custom enterprise fields, Lookup Tables, and calendars
  • Configure the Project Server demand and lifecycle management features and understand how they are used in an overall Portfolio Management process
  • Add resources to the Enterprise Resource Pool
  • Specify the initial configuration options for Project Server
  • Configure time and task tracking settings
  • Configure Project Server security using Groups and Categories
  • Import enterprise templates and existing projects into Project Server
  • Build OLAP Cube and resource availability information
  • Create custom views in both Project Web App and Project Professional 2010
  • Manage Microsoft SharePoint Server and Project Sites
  • Modify Project Web App pages and create new Project Site templates
  • Configure Business Intelligence features and build custom Excel-based reports and interactive dashboards
  • Manage the Project Server database, including checking in and backing up projects, and cleaning up the Project Server database

Project Server implementers taking this intensive hands-on course learn how to properly configure and maintain Project Server 2010 using both Project Professional 2010 and the Project Web App interface. Administrators also learn how to manage the integration points between Project Server 2010 and SharePoint Server 2010, as well as how to configure project collaboration sites and business intelligence features. Microsoft TS: Microsoft Project Server 2010, Configuring Certification Exam 70-177 - Overview
  • Candidates for this exam are experienced in implementing and supporting the Microsoft Project Server 2010 solution and also have experience with Microsoft SharePoint Server 2010 and familiarity with Microsoft SQL Server 2005 and SQL Server 2008 technology.
  • Candidates for this exam are responsible for the installation, configuration, and maintenance of a Project Server 2010 implementation.
  • Candidates for this exam typically work as an Enterprise Project Management (EPM) consultant, a project server administrator, an IT professional, or a developer
